Features and Benefits of Wickes Acoustic Plasterboard

Constructed from high-quality gypsum plasterboard, Wickes acoustic plasterboard offers a durable, easy-to-handle solution with excellent soundproofing capabilities.

Its 12.5 mm thickness and weight of approximately 30 kg make it suitable for both residential and commercial applications.

This plasterboard provides reliable sound insulation, capable of reducing noise transmission by up to 36 dB across various sound types, including airborne and impact noise.

Its standard dimensions of 1200 x 2400 mm, combined with a tapered edge, allow for straightforward installation, saving time and effort on-site.

Designed for versatility, Wickes acoustic plasterboard can be easily cut and installed using basic tools without requiring specialized equipment.

It can be seamlessly integrated into different construction systems to achieve the desired acoustic performance, depending on cavity insulation and framing choices.

Acoustic plasterboard is thicker and denser, which enhances its sound absorption and transmission-reduction properties, making it highly effective in noise control.

How to Install Wickes Acoustic Plasterboard Effectively

To install Wickes acoustic plasterboard effectively, it's crucial to start with thorough preparation of the supporting framework. Ensure that the framework is stable, correctly aligned, and capable of supporting the weight of the plasterboard, which typically measures 12.5 mm in thickness and weighs approximately 30 kg per sheet.

Timber studs should be at least 50 x 100 mm, while metal studs require a minimum gauge of 70 mm. They should be spaced appropriately at 600 mm centers for single layers or 400 mm for multiple layers.

In addition, incorporate noggins where heavy fixtures are planned to ensure added support. All studs must be securely fixed to the framework to prevent movement and ensure a sound installation.

Before fixing the plasterboard, install semi-rigid mineral wool insulation fully within the cavity, ensuring that any gaps are maintained to allow for decoupling, especially when using timber framing. This insulation can improve both acoustic and thermal performance.

For optimal acoustic performance, secure resilient bars at suitable centers, following manufacturer recommendations.

Fix the plasterboard sheets vertically using appropriate fixings specified by the manufacturer. Ensure they are evenly spaced and securely anchored.

When constructing joints, thoroughly fill and level them, and finish with suitable tape and compound. This process helps to maximize the acoustic insulation qualities of the installation and achieve a smooth, professional finish.
